Abstract

Budi Kemuliaan Hospital for Women and Children (RSIA) faced a problem in their patients’ satisfaction and loyalty. A study was needed to find a solution that increases the patients’ satisfaction and loyalty by using the marketing mix strategy. The purposes of this study were to 1) analyze the effect of the marketing mix (7P) on the elderly patients’ satisfaction of RSIA Budi Kemuliaan; 2) analyze the effect of the elderly satisfaction on their loyalty; 3) analyze the elderly patients’ satisfaction and loyalty level at Budi Kemuliaan Hospital for Women and Children; and 4) analyze the managerial implications to increase customer satisfaction and loyalty towards Budi Kemuliaan Hospital for Women and Children. Data analysis used SEM LISREL. The results showed that the elderly patients’ satisfaction and loyalty were affected by marketing mix variables, namely price, person, process, and physical evidence. Other results found that elderly patients’ satisfaction influenced patient loyalty. The managerial implications implied that Budi Kemuliaan Hospital for Women and Children needed to improve the overall service tariff rate; Administrative services; Suitability of patient waiting time; and Complete facilities (wi-fi, AC, TV, etc.) to increase their patients’ satisfaction and loyalty with regards to the marketing mix. The Perception of Ageism, Generativity, and the Attainment of Developmental Tasks of Elderly Widowers and Widows in Bogor, West Java, Indonesia Bona Intan Rahmaniah; Diah Krisnatuti

Abstract

In every stage of human lives as well as later adulthood (elderly), there are developmental tasks to be attained and demand the elderly to adapt to various changes both from the internal and external environment. The aim of this research was to analyze the influence of ageism and generativity on the developmental task of elderly widower and widow. The cross-sectional study was used as the design of this research. The research was conducted in Empang Village, South Bogor Sub-District and West Cilendek Village, West Bogor Sub-District, Bogor City. As many as 60 persons were involved as research sample, consisted of 30 elderly widowers and 30 elderly widows which were chosen by snow-ball techniques. The result showed that there was no significant difference in developmental task of elderly widower and widow. The category of ageism was low while generativity and developmental task were moderate. There were significant positive correlations and influences of the length of education and generativity on developmental tasks of elderly widower and widow.

Abstract

Stress can hinder academic success, especially for married women student because stress can decreased energy and motivation to do college activities and household tasks, therefore it is important for the students to avoid stress in order to have a good achievement at academic. This research aims to analyze the influence of individual characteristics, family characteristics, stressors, social support, coping strategies, and stress towards the married women students life satisfaction. The object of this research are post graduate women students of Bogor Agriculture University. Data collection is done using self-report method to 100 women married students. The collected data were analyzed using multiple linear regression test and corellation test. The most stressor came from itself,  instrumental support was the most accepted among social support, most applied strategy in coping is the problem-focused strategy, the highest life satisfaction was life full of meaning and responsibility. Life satisfaction of married women students was influenced significantly positive by coping strategies and significantly negatif by stress.

Abstract

Decrease in physical or biological conditions that occur in the elderly will result in disruption of various organs of the body so that it can cause chronic disease in the elderly. Chronic diseases can have an impact on increasing stress and life satisfaction in the elderly. This study aims to analyze the effect of coping strategies and religiosity on the life satisfaction of elderly men and women with chronic disease. The design used in this study is a cross sectional study at Medika Dramaga Hospital, Bogor Regency. Examples in the study amounted to 60 people who had chronic diseases, had suffered for more than six months and were selected by accidental sampling technique. The results showed no difference between coping strategies, religiosity, and life satisfaction of elderly men and women with chronic disease. The duration of an elderly person suffering from a disease is positively related to coping strategies. Religiosity and the duration of the elderly suffer from diseases are significantly positively related to life satisfaction. Elderly people who are still working in old age will reduce their life satisfaction. The longer the elderly suffer from chronic diseases and the higher the religiosity of the elderly, the life satisfaction of the elderly will increase.

Abstract

Pandemics not only can facilitate a special space for husband-wife and child relationships but also a significant stressor for most husbands and wives and children. This study aimed to analyze the relationship between family characteristics and husband-wife interactions during the Covid-19 pandemic. This study used a cross-sectional study design and conducted in June-November 2020. The respondent in this study was a wife from an intact family who has elementary school–senior high school-age children (SD-SMA). The number of respondents in this study was 452 respondents. Data collection in this study was carried out using google form. Based on the research result, the highest means of index owned by the love dimension and the smallest index owned by respect's dimension. There are significant differences between HEL wife and LEL wife in love dimension, respect dimensions, and a total of husband-wife interaction. The correlation test shows that there is a significant negative correlation between husband's age, wife's age, and the number of children with husband-wife interaction. Furthermore, the correlation test also shows that the husband's income positively correlates with husband-wife interaction. This study concludes that women's higher education and husband's high income can make husband and wife interaction better.

Abstract

Adolescent is a transition period with developmental tasks of gaining a social role and emotional freedom from parents, but adolescent still cannot control themselves well. This study examines gender differences between boys and girls in parents socialization method, self control and their influence on manners character of adolescence. This study used a cross-sectional research design. A diverse sample of junior high school students (n=187; 87 boys and 100 girls) were selected considering proportionate random sampling method to answer survey using questionnaires. The collected data was analyzed by SPSS 16.0. Findings of this study suggest that parents socialization method (ρ = 0.323) and self control (ρ=0.401) have positive effects on manners character of adolescence.

Abstract

Character education can be applied through various methods, including the internalization of values and character habituation. The purpose of this study was to analyze the characteristics of adolescents and families, family values, and character habituation; analyze the influence of adolescent and family characteristics, family values, on habituation of adolescent characters. Respondents in this study were 200 people with translation; 100 junior and senior high school students in the Sukmajaya Depok area, and mothers of these teens who work. Location selection uses purposive, and respondents are selected by random sampling. The results of the analysis state that the highest family value internalized by working mothers in adolescents is the value of humility. Conversely, a low value is the value of family recognition through achievement. Another finding based on Partial Least Square analysis shows that family values that have a significant positive effect on adolescent character habituation are self-control and emotion (p=0.029, t1,96). While family values that have a significant negative effect are family recognition through achievement (p=0.000, t1,96), and humility (p=0.042, t1,96).
